The Fajita Boss Blox Fruits was a Level 925 boss located in the Green Zone of the Second Sea, wielding the Gravity Fruit and dropping Gravity Cane and Meteorite. Fajita has been replaced by Orbitus in a later update โ the same Green Zone spawn point is now occupied by the Orbitus boss. Players searching for Fajita should fight Orbitus instead, who drops the same key materials including Meteorite at 100% drop rate.

Level 925. Green Zone, Second Sea. Wielded Gravity Fruit (inherited version). Dropped Gravity Cane (rare), Meteorite (100%), Gravity Blade. 15-minute respawn. Wore marine coat with golden decoration. Had brown bushy hair and beard with a scar across his nose.
Located at the same Green Zone spawn point as Fajita. Drop pool includes Meteorite at 100% drop rate โ the same crafting material that Fajita dropped. Orbitus is the current target for players who need Meteorite for weapon upgrades and crafting.
Historical record of what Fajita dropped before being replaced.
| Item | Drop Rate | Type | Use |
|---|---|---|---|
| Meteorite | 100% | Guaranteed | Weapon upgrades (swords and guns), crafting material |
| Gravity Cane | Rare | Rare | Legendary gun โ see Gravity Cane guide below |
| Gravity Blade | Very Rare | Very Rare | Legendary sword with gravity-themed moves |
| Beli | Always | Always | Currency |

The Green Zone is one of the core Second Sea hubs. From the Marine Quest Giver at Green Zone, walk straight and to the right โ that path leads directly to the original Fajita spawn point (now Orbitus). The boss stands in the center of the zone, visible from the Quest Giver area.
Go to Green Zone in the Second Sea. Accept the quest from the Marine Quest Giver. Walk straight forward from the NPC and look right โ Orbitus stands in the same open center area where Fajita used to be. The quest NPC specifically mentions "Defeat Orbitus" replacing the older "Defeat Fajita" wording.

The gun that made Fajita worth farming before Orbitus took his spot.
The Gravity Cane is a Legendary gun with gravity-themed projectile moves. It fires gravity-imbued shots that pull enemies toward the impact point โ making it effective for crowd control in Second Sea grinding builds before players have access to Third Sea gear.
Gravity Cane has moderate trade value โ it is a Legendary gun but its utility is largely replaced by Third Sea weapons. Players who want Gravity Cane for collection or Second Sea PvP builds can still obtain it through player trading or by checking if the current Orbitus replacement still has it in the drop pool.
Players in the Level 800โ1100 range who want a strong gun for Second Sea grinding. The gravity pull mechanic makes it useful for grouping NPCs for AoE hits. Check the Fandom Wiki for current availability through Orbitus since drop pools may differ from Fajita's original table.

The Green Zone in the Second Sea is one of the main mid-game hubs. It is home to the Marine Quest Giver, the NPC for the Gravity Cane and associated content, and was Fajita's territory before he was replaced. The zone's significance extends beyond just the boss โ Mr. Captain, the NPC who sails players to the Third Sea, is also located at the Green Zone docks after the rip_indra quest is completed.
Fajita wielded a unique "inherited" version of the Gravity Fruit โ a weaker form designed for a boss NPC rather than a full playable fruit. His Gravity Fruit attacks involved debris pulling and gravity manipulation that new players at Level 925 often found surprising. The replacement Orbitus has a different visual design but occupies the same role in the quest structure.
Meteorite is the key Legendary crafting material that drops from Fajita (now Orbitus) at 100%. It is used at the Blacksmith to upgrade multiple swords and guns to their maximum damage tier. The upgrade using Meteorite adds the highest damage multiplier available for eligible weapons at this progression stage. Key weapons that use Meteorite for upgrades include several Second Sea swords and guns in the Level 800โ1100 range. Since it drops every single kill, farming 3โ5 Meteorites only requires 3โ5 Orbitus defeats โ a fast 30โ45 minute session.
